Full job description
To provide day-to-day service and support to specifically assigned new and existing clients in the affluent segment of the Agencies business such that objectives for profitability and growth are met. To help educate Producers on this affluent segment and assist with the placement of their new business.
Job Duties and Responsibilities (Essential Job Functions)
Support sales programs and long-range objectives to enhance business strategy and achieve goals relative to profitability, cost control and organizational effectiveness. (30-40%)
Coach, educate and support Producers in structuring and submitting high-net worth business to our select group of carriers for underwriting and pricing.
Partner with Producers in presenting quotes to prospective customers and answering coverage and pricing questions.
Research and answer clients’, Producers’ and carriers’ calls and emails.
Advise clients regarding insurance coverage and risk management issues.
Process policy changes, renewals, and cancellations.
Handle claims and billing inquiries.
Foster and maintain good working relationships with Agency Producers and insurance company underwriters.
Perform annual account reviews for each assigned client and present findings and option in-person, via Teams or over the phone depending on the clients’ preference. (30-40%)
Work with existing clients to round accounts by identifying additional needs, providing quotes and selling needed coverages. (10-20%)
Report immediately any circumstances that may lead to potential or actual HomeServices errors and omissions claim and/or any DOI (Dept. of Ins.) or related complaints to VP insurance operations. (0-5%)
Perform any additional responsibilities as requested or assigned. (0-5%)

Qualifications
Education:
Associate degree or equivalent work experience and knowledge with high-net-worth personal insurance.
Experience:
A minimum of five years successful servicing experience with independent agency (or equivalent) ideally in the high-net-worth personal insurance space.
Knowledge and Skills:
Working knowledge of insurance agency operations, claims handling, coverages, rates, markets, and applicable insurance laws/codes for this specialized segment of our business.
Thorough knowledge of all personal lines insurance products in the high-net worth space especially those represented through HomeServices Insurance.
Excellent analytical, problem-solving, and decision-making skills.
Excellent oral, written, and interpersonal communication skills.
Proven automation, time management, and organizational skills.
Familiarity with risk assessment and risk management techniques.
Knowledge of the real estate, title, and/or mortgage businesses preferred.
Familiarity with transactional (T-filing) and electronic (e-Filing) environments preferred.
Other (licenses, certifications, schedule flexibility/OT, travel, etc.):
Property and Casualty License
Completion of INS, ACSR, CISR and/or APO or related insurance designations preferred.

HomeServices of America, through its operating companies, is the country's preeminent provider of homeownership services, including wholly owned brokerages, mortgage, franchising, title, escrow, insurance, and relocation services.. HomeServices is owned by Berkshire Hathaway Energy, a consolidated subsidiary of Berkshire Hathaway Inc. HomeServices’ operating companies offer integrated real estate services, including brokerage services, mortgage originations, title and closing services, property and casualty insurance, home warranties, and other homeownership services.
